Analysis

Samoa recorded 40 for international health regulations core capacity scores, spar version in 2025.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 33.3% on the previous year and down 50.0% over five years.

Samoa ranks 112th of 175 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

International Health Regulations core capacity scores, SPAR version in Samoa, year by year

Annual values for International Health Regulations core capacity scores, SPAR version, 2nd edition in Samoa, 2021 to 2025.
Year Value Change
2021 80
2022 100 +25.0%
2023 30 -70.0%
2024 30 +0.0%
2025 40 +33.3%
